Locum Consultant Gastroenterologist & General Physician
Apply nowIrelandGastroenterologyFixed TermConsultant€233,527 to €280,513
An opportunity is available for a Locum Consultant Gastroenterologist & General Physician to join a well-established medical service delivering high-quality Gastroenterology and General Internal Medicine care.
The role combines elective and emergency responsibilities, including outpatient activity, inpatient ward care, endoscopy services, and participation in the acute medical on-call rota within a supportive multidisciplinary environment.
Main Duties of the Job
Clinical Responsibilities
- Provide consultant-level care across Gastroenterology and General Internal Medicine services
- Deliver outpatient clinics and undertake diagnostic and therapeutic endoscopy sessions
- Conduct inpatient ward rounds for gastroenterology and general medical patients
- Participate in the acute medical take and general medical on-call rota
- Ensure safe and effective patient management with timely clinical decision-making
Leadership & MDT Working
- Supervise, mentor, and support junior medical staff
- Work collaboratively with multidisciplinary teams across medical specialities
- Provide specialist advice to colleagues and support integrated patient pathways
Governance, Audit & Service Development
- Contribute to clinical governance, audit, and quality improvement initiatives
- Participate in service development and departmental improvement activities
- Maintain CPD and adhere to best practice and patient safety standards
Person Specification
Qualifications & Registration
Essential
- Specialist registration with the Irish Medical Council (IMC) with a licence to practise
- Demonstrated competency in diagnostic and therapeutic endoscopy
- Eligibility to work in Ireland
Mandatory Role Requirements
- Must not have worked in Ireland within the previous 36 months
- Must not have applied directly to HSE roles within the previous 24 months
- Police clearance required
